Shows and Events in Saint Helier
Saint Helier, the capital of Jersey, offers a vibrant cultural scene with a wide range of shows and events throughout the year. Here’s what to expect:
Festivals and Celebrations
- Jersey Battle of Flowers: A floral procession that takes place every July, featuring elaborate floats, marching bands, and plenty of flowers.
- Jersey Food Festival: A celebration of local cuisine, with food stalls, demonstrations, and cooking competitions. Typically held in September.
- Christmas Market: A festive market that appears in the town centre each December, offering gifts, food, and drinks.
Music and Theatre
- The Jersey Opera House: This intimate theatre hosts a variety of productions, including musicals, plays, and concerts. Check their schedule for upcoming shows.
- Jersey Live Music: Regular live music events take place at various venues across the island, featuring local and international artists.
Other Events
- Street Performances: Catch jugglers, musicians, and other performers on the streets of Saint Helier during peak season (June to September).
- Competition Days: Jersey is famous for its sailing competitions, which attract visitors from around the world. If you’re a fan of water sports, be sure to check out one of these events.
